I get on well with female football pal and want to take the next step

DEAR DEIDRE: I’VE got a crush on a woman I got to know through our shared love of football.

I don’t know whether to tell her and see if our friendship could then grow into something more.

I am 27 and she is 25. We get on really well and have similar interests and meet at our club’s home games.

We talk regularly on Facebook and I make her laugh.

She loves my comments on her photos.

We have discussed the possibility of meeting some time for a drink but it never goes any further.

I have dropped a few hints telling her I see her as more than just a friend, but either she hasn’t picked up on them or perhaps she doesn’t want to upset me if she doesn’t feel the same way.

I think I have to let her know how I feel even if I don’t get the answer I want.

At least I will have clarity on the situation.

DEIDRE SAYS: It is only natural to worry you might ruin your friendship and make things awkward if you tell her how you feel – but someone has to make the first move.

If you don’t say something, you may always be wondering “what if”.

Why not talk generally about dating and find out what she says about her love life?

If she isn’t interested, make it clear you don’t want to lose her as a friend.

At least then you will know where you stand. Good luck.
